Вопрос
Подскажите, с помощью 97 аксеса отправить e-mail на smtp сервер или хотя бы как передавать команды smtp серверу. Если несложно, приведите пример.
Ответ
Нужно использовать контрол WINSCK.OCX (как в VB) присоединяемся к серверу:
winsock1.connect "SMTP-СЕРВЕР","ПОРТ-SMTP-СЕРВЕРА"
doevents
if winsock1.state=sckconnected then
отсылать команды следует таким образом:
winsock1.senddata "КОМАНДА1"
endif
получение данных с сервера осуществляется в Sub'е:
Private sub winsock1_dataarrival( … )
dim str as string
winsock1.getdata str
str — полученный ответ от сервера
end sub
Из конференции Expert_FAQ
Copyright 2000-2004 Сообщество Чайников
Контактная информация